Given: ABCD is a rhombus, <br> Perimeter = 20,<br> AC:BD = 4:3 Find:<br> Area of ABCD.
REY [17]
4a=20⇒a=5

we know diagonals are perpendicular. if u look at one of the right triangles, you can see that for hypotenuse to be 5, the legs have to be 4 and 3 to satisfy the given ratio 4:3.

so, diagonals are 8 and 6 as we know that diagonals bisect each other.

Area=8*6/2=24
